9 years agoIssue 4138: Make \time work with \tweak and \footnote
David Kastrup [Sun, 28 Sep 2014 08:58:43 +0000 (10:58 +0200)]
Issue 4138: Make \time work with \tweak and \footnote

The way this is done is to let a TimeSignatureMusic expression expand to
produce a TimeSignatureEvent that can be listened to.  The
Time_signature_engraver _does_ listen to this event and uses it to set
the origin for TimeSignature grobs created in the same time step.
Another effect is that any warnings associated with a TimeSignature grob
will be able to point to a source location in case that the respective
change of timing parameters can be traced to TimeSignatureMusic in a
context below the context of the Time_signature_engraver creating the
TimeSignature.

Since events that can be listened to create a Bottom context implicitly,
this causes a difference for cases like

\score { { \time 3/4 \skip 2. r2. } }

Previously, Staff (and Voice) contexts were only created _after_ the
\skip completed (the timing parameters are set in the Timing context,
equal to Score by default), making the time signature appear only in
measure 2.  Now the implicit creation of a Staff (and thus a
Time_signature_engraver) in the course of creating a Bottom context (in
this case a Voice) makes the time signature appear right away.

If one uses a separate non-printing context for containing timing info,
one has to make sure that any implicitly created Bottom context is
non-printing as well.

9 years agoIssue 4130: Isolated durations don't work after \pageBreak
David Kastrup [Thu, 25 Sep 2014 10:43:53 +0000 (12:43 +0200)]
Issue 4130: Isolated durations don't work after \pageBreak

The example
\score {
  \new RhythmicStaff {
    R1 |
    \pageBreak
    1~ |
    8 r r4 r2 |
  }
}

led to unexpected results since \pageBreak produces an EventChord which
is then taken as a repeat note by 1~.  This patch makes sure that
repeated durations only attach to event chords containing rhythmic
events.

9 years agoIssue 4133: Give predicate ly:grob-properties? the description "grob properties"
David Kastrup [Fri, 26 Sep 2014 12:26:54 +0000 (14:26 +0200)]
Issue 4133: Give predicate ly:grob-properties? the description "grob properties"

    \set Staff.InstrumentName = "Test"

previously led to

    warning: type check for `InstrumentName' failed;
    value `"Test"' must be of type `ly:grob-properties'

and will now instead produce

    warning: type check for `InstrumentName' failed;
    value `"Test"' must be of type `grob properties'.

The output looks slightly less cryptic and more intentional.  The plural
form is indeed correct: this type of context property serves as a
container for _all_ grob properties of InstrumentName.

9 years agoIssue 4116: Disable ASSERT_LIVE_IS_ALLOWED in GUILEv2
David Kastrup [Fri, 19 Sep 2014 10:14:28 +0000 (12:14 +0200)]
Issue 4116: Disable ASSERT_LIVE_IS_ALLOWED in GUILEv2

Apparently the garbage collection in GUILEv2 can do a mark pass over
material without actually protecting it from collection, possibly
because the garbage collector can run in a separate thread.  At least,
the attempt to print such remaining live smobs still seen by a mark pass
leads to crashes, so disable this memory leak detection mechanism on
GUILEv2.

9 years agoFix bugs preventing \addlyrics from finding an existing context to attach to
David Kastrup [Mon, 8 Sep 2014 09:15:19 +0000 (11:15 +0200)]
Fix bugs preventing \addlyrics from finding an existing context to attach to

9 years agoRefactor grammar to give \addlyrics a good target to attach to
David Kastrup [Mon, 8 Sep 2014 09:01:56 +0000 (11:01 +0200)]
Refactor grammar to give \addlyrics a good target to attach to

So far,

    \new Staff \new Voice { c1 } \addlyrics { Oh } \addlyrics { Ah }

was factored as

    \new Staff \new Voice { { c1 } \addlyrics { Oh } \addlyrics { Ah } }

which resulted in something like

   \new Staff \new Voice
     << \context Voice = "uniqueContext0" { c1 }
        \new Lyrics \lyricsto "uniqueContext0" { Oh }
        \new Lyrics \lyricsto "uniqueContext0" { Ah }
     >>

This made it impossible to work with the likes of

  \new Staff \new Voice \with { \stemUp } { c1 } \addlyrics ...

since the voice the lyrics attached to was always a new voice.
Fixing the grouping in the grammar is a first required step for getting
this under control.
